Windows VM

  • How to Unlock a Proxmox VM. Then reboot pve.
  • For Windows installation, if we are dropped at the EFI shell, we can use reset -s to shut down the system.
  • Windows VirtIO Drivers & Creating Windows virtual machines using virtIO drivers from fedoraproject.org
  • (Videos) Launching a Windows VM in Proxmox (Win10), Virtualize Windows 10 with Proxmox VE (Win10)
  • In OS tab, be sure to choose the right Guest OS Version; if we choose (10/2016/2019), we will select 2019 in the driver folder locations OR if choose (11/2022), we will select the corresponding driver folders. This affects the later steps when we select the drivers to install.
  • There are 3 drivers we shall install.
    • vioscsi\win10\amd64\vioscsi.inf (we need it in order to see the virtual disk)
    • NetKVM\w10\amd64\netkvm.inf (in order to get network working, this can be installed later from Windows Device Manager)
    • Balloon\win10\amd64\balloon.inf (memory balloon driver, this can be installed later)
    • Guest agent (Qemu-guest-agent). Make sure we have installed all missing drivers from Device Manager. We can go to virtual machine Summary tab to check if the IPs shows the Windows IP.
  • Balloon driver
    • If balloon driver is not installed on Windows Virtual Machines then memory metrics will not be collected for windows virtual machine. Steps to Install balloon driver on Windows Virtual Machines
    • A balloon driver is a component of the VMware Tools package of drivers and utilities that help virtual machines (VMs) run better. The purpose of the balloon driver is to take physical RAM from a VM and release it back to the VMkernel. This reclaim usually happens when the ESXi server is short on RAM and this specific VM is the loser in the competition for physical RAM. How the balloon driver helps VM performance
  • Change network to use a static IP.
  • Enable RDP.
  • (Related to Audio device). Change Hardware - Display - SPICE (instead of default). W/o doing that, we'll get an error "Can't start vms with audio device(SPICE) in pve 7.3 "
  • For Audio, we need to add it to the hardware list (driver=spice is OK). PS: audio works when I tested using the Microsoft Remote Desktop app on mac. It does not work when I use Remmina app from Ubuntu initially but if I change the sound setting (from "Off" to "Local" in the "Advanced" tab) it works.
  • Windows 11 (10/21/2021). We can still use 10/2016/2019 for the Version selection. When I check the Task Manager (Windows 11 Pro, Version 21H2, OS build 22000.675), it shows 1.8/4GB was used and 101 out of 127GB is free.
    • OS: version 10/2016/2019
    • System: BIOS: OVMF (UEFI). Machine - q35. Add TPM. Qemu Agent. SCSI: VirtIO SCCI
    • HD: Bus-VirtIO Block. Disk size >=32
    • CPU: Cores >=2. Type - Host
    • Memory
    • Network: VirtIO
    • After finish, adding CD/DVD - VirtIO iso
    • Install: Browse VirtIO disk. AMD - win10. Next, browse NetKVM - win10.
    • After reboot. Continue to answer questions. Reboot
    • File manager. VirtIO disk. Run virtio-win-gt-x64.exe.
    • Right click on Start. Device Manager. All clean.

ZFS, NFS

  • ZFS (Zettabyte File System): A file system developed by Sun Microsystems for use in their Solaris operating system. It is now available on many other operating systems.
  • Yes, ZFS can be used without LVM. Even on a workstation, you could use ZFS to pool your disks into a single large pool of storage rather than keep them separate or rely on LVM. How to Install and Use ZFS on Ubuntu (and Why You’d Want To)
  • ZFS vs RAID-0
    • ZFS is not like RAID-0. RAID-0 is a type of RAID that stripes data across multiple disks without any redundancy. If one disk fails, all data is lost. ZFS, on the other hand, provides data redundancy and checksumming to avoid silent data corruption.
  • ZFS cons
    • XFS vs ZFS vs Linux Raid. ZFS is a very CPU-intensive filesystem. This can lead to slower performance on systems with limited CPU resources.
  • Proxmox installation.
    • The default file system is ext4. ZFS is an alternative to ext4.
    • The Proxmox VE installer, which partitions the local disk(s) with ext4, XFS, BTRFS (technology preview), or ZFS and installs the operating system.
    • The main advantage of ZFS over EXT4 is guaranteed data integrity . ZFS protects your data by enabling volume management on filesystem level. EXT4 does not offer volume management on the filesystem level

Display, copy-and-paste

  • noVNC is still a type of VNC.
    • noVNC is an open source VNC client that runs well in any modern browser including mobile browsers (iOS and Android). It is both a VNC client JavaScript library as well as an application built on top of that library. noVNC follows the standard VNC protocol, but unlike other VNC clients it does require WebSockets support.
    • Kali In The Browser (noVNC)
  • VNC Client Access
  • By default, Proxmox assigns a standard VGA device for BIOS-based virtual machines and a QXL device for UEFI-based virtual machines.
  • For Windows OS, we can use the default (noVNC)
  • For Linux OS, SPICE is better (clipboard in noVNC does not work). Screen can be scaled as we want. Copy and paste still does not work after I installed spice-vdagent. virt-manager Spice copy paste doesn't work. But the copy-paste function works in Debian VM launched by Virtual Machine Manager (actually the menu bar are different. One is called 'Remote Viewer'/remote-viewer and the other embedded viewer from /usr/bin/qemu-system-x86_64 is called 'QEMU/KVM').
    • (Debian11 and antiX VMs) When I use "ps -ef | grep spice", I got /usr/sbin/spice-vdagentd & /usr/bin/spice-vdagent as shown in the screenshot here for the VM launched by QEMU/KVM. But I did not see /usr/bin/spice-vdagent in the VM launched by Proxmox.
    • B/C a hint from above, I found a solution here. After I run /usr/bin/spice-vdagent , copy-and-paste works!
    • In summary, 1) sudo apt install vdagent 2) /usr/bin/spice-vdagent
    • (Fedora 35). Copy-and-paste works out of box (vdagentd & vdagent are automatically running in the background). Maybe it's because Fedora is a Red Hat based Linux OS.
    • How to add spice-vdagent to VirtIO VM?

Guest agent

This affects whether we can see IP in the Summary option.

  • For Ubuntu VM,
    • Proxmox -> VM -> Options -> QEMU Guest Agent. Check both options: Use QEMU Guest Agent & Run guest-trim after a disk move or VM migration.
    • On Ubuntu VM,
    apt-get install qemu-guest-agent
    
  • For Windows VM,
    • Proxmox -> VM -> Options -> QEMU Guest Agent. Check the 1st option is enough.

can't shutdown a VM

Use the command qm unlock XXX

qm stop XXX
# can't lock file '/var/lock/qemu-server/lock-996.conf' - got timeout

qm unlock XXX
qm stop XXX

Now we can go back to proxmox GUI to remove the vm.

But if the "qm unlock" does not work, we can use the kill command. See Proxmox can’t stop VM – How we fix it!

ps aux | grep "/usr/bin/kvm -id VMID"
kill -9 PID  # VM will stop

Pi hole

Installing Pi-Hole inside a Proxmox LXC Container. 2GB disk, 1 CPU core, and 256MB of memory. The memory usage is pretty flat around 53MB according to Proxmox gui). I am using Debian 11 template.

apt update
apt upgrade
nano /etc/sysctl.conf # disable IPv6 
reboot
apt install curl
curl -sSL https://install.pi-hole.net | bash
pihole -a -p # change to a simpler password

Backup and restore VM

  • Backup and Restore from proxmox wiki. How to Backup Proxmox? Proxmox Backup and Recovery Methods.
  • How to backup and transfer a Proxmox VM to another Proxmox Node
    • Backup file has a timestamp on the filename and it is saved to /var/lib/vz/dump if it is saved in local (pve) or /mnt/pve/vm1/dump if it is saved on my vm1 storage.
    • The backup file can be seen on the GUI under $STORAGE (pve) -> Backups where $STORAGE is the storage name (e.g. local). From there, it has a 'Restore' button where we can restore it with an option to enter a new VM ID.
    • If the backup file is saved in local (pve), the backup file can also be seen under the VM|Backup menu.
    • The backup VM has a filename vzdump-qemu-$ID-$Date-$Time.vma.zst (compression by default). If we select the file, we can click the 'Restore' button to restore the VM.
    • After restoring, the new VM has a new ID but the VM name is still the same as the original one (so we can only use the ID to distinguish the VMs). Therefore, if we use the static IP in a VM, it is better to shut down the old one before we Start the new VM.
    • If we remove/delete the restored VM, the backup file is not affected (not deleted).
    • It seems backup + restore = clone.
    • If we back up a container, the backup file name has a format vzdump-lxc-$ID-$Date-$Time.tar.zst.
    • The backup speed is quick. Using the "top" command it shows it is the command zstd running for the backup.
  • Restore Proxmox VM from backup – Here are the steps to recover your VM
  • VM ID:
    • One biggest problem is I cannot tell what the backup file is from the file name after I back up the files to another location. The backup file however contains VM ID on its filename. That is the only clue we can use to find out what the VM is on the original Proxmox.
    • The Backup Notes is useful actually. In the backup folders on Proxmox, it also create *.notes files if we create it on the GUI.
    • Maybe it's useful for me to create a text file along with the backup files to show what the files represents.
  • Question: why sometimes my backup files are not shown on GUI.
    Ans: the default backup storage is "local". We need to toggle that from the GUI. PS: the storage we changed cannot be memorized.
